Montgomery County has been selected to join the prestigious Innovate Alabama Network.

The Innovate Alabama Network is a comprehensive resource to connect communities, nonprofits, and higher education institutions across Alabama fostering innovation in their local footprint. Through this designation program, Innovate Alabama recognizes those who are shaping the state’s ecosystem.

Montgomery County is one of only four counties in the state to be given this honor. Montgomery County’s continued investment in innovative projects such as Montgomery Whitewater Park, K-12 STEM programs, attracting tech-based companies, and investing in higher education continues to set the County apart.

“Innovation is at the heart of Montgomery County and this prestigious designation from Innovate Alabama confirms that,” said Montgomery County Commission Chairman Doug Singleton. “From our history as the home of the Wright Brothers’ flight school and the first electric trolley system to current developments such as the Montgomery Whitewater Park and Meta Data Center, our County continues to be a leader in business recruitment, academic research, and outdoor recreation!”

“Through the Innovate Alabama Network, we’re focused on developing a statewide network for innovation programming and catalyzing entrepreneurship in all of our communities, large and small,” said Cynthia Crutchfield, CEO of Innovate Alabama. “The program has become extremely competitive in this second round, with record-breaking engagement. As we continue to expand the Innovate Alabama Network, we’re eager to build on this momentum and create more resources that help foster connections among the designees.”

In addition to the network designation, the County was awarded a $210,000.00 grant to assist in the development of a countywide Parks and Recreation Master Plan.
